Race & Ethnicity

South Georgia Technical College has a diverse student body with 59% students of color and 0% international students, creating a rich multicultural learning environment that celebrates students from all racial and ethnic backgrounds.

Racial & Ethnic Composition

White
40.6%(1,095)
Hispanic
5.2%(140)
African American
50.3%(1,357)
Asian
1.0%(28)
American Indian or Alaska Native
0.4%(10)
Pacific Islander
0.1%(2)
Two or More Races
2.3%(61)
Unknown
0.2%(6)

Gender Distribution

South Georgia Technical College has a gender distribution of 52% female students and 48% male students.

Overall Gender Distribution

Men
48.3%(1,305)
Women
51.7%(1,399)
